Output 8eeac29248ce6df3c6391cf8c17860859cd44ac6e02fa6c4787eb88cba7103f9:25

value
6832336
script pubkey
OP_0 OP_PUSHBYTES_20 ba1cdf16cd0aead0211202fc825b2a2a43af8826
address
ltc1qhgwd79kdpt4dqggjqt7gyke29fp6lzpxg96f4n
transaction
8eeac29248ce6df3c6391cf8c17860859cd44ac6e02fa6c4787eb88cba7103f9
spent
true